    Electrospray ionization of uranyl nitrate dissolved in water leads to the contact-ion pairs [UO2(OH)]+ and [UO2(NO3)]+ solvated by up to four water molecules. The dependences of the ion intensities from the concentrations lead to a quantitative correlation between the gas-phase and solution-phase data.
